Editorial Reviews:

Amazon.com
The Advocate is an intriguing medieval court drama set in the days when humans and animals were both known to contain the devil. Courtois, an educated lawyer (Colin Firth), leaves the big city to find peace in the countryside but finds murderous acts holding the small hamlet in fear. To the town folk, Courtois's intelligence is nearly as mysterious as witchcraft, which is all the talk of the day. Since we rarely see a movie set in this time period, it intrigues but doesn't teach beyond its initial premise: animals can go on trial. The film is supported by some wonderful character actors, including Ian Holm as a priest with very liberal views and Nicol Williamson as the unofficial king. Lots of naughtiness mostly played for laughs makes this the first thinking person's ribald classic. --Doug Thomas

3 out of 5 stars A mixed product saved by Firth, Holmes, and Pleasence   June 10, 2006
 8 out of 8 found this review helpful

This is a very uneven film, to say the least. I would like to discuss the storyline/plot; the humor; then the film making and editing; and finally the actors.

First, this is the story of a dark time in human history where theocracy and fear of witchcraft ruled the minds of common people while wealth was concentrated in the hands of a few. It was a time of anti-semitism; torture; poverty; plague; and injustice. Into this mix comes a handsome young lawyer, played by Colin Firth, who defends witches and homicidal pigs. He falls in love with a Jewish beauty who seemed more gypsy than Jew. The story appeared to be written by a committee who could not decide if they were writing historic fiction, social commentary, or slapstick comedy. Dark humor prior to executions gave the film a odd sense.

Second, this film was poorly edited. Scenes were cut short and I felt constantly jerked around by amaturish film editing.

Third, the cast was actually superb even if the rest of the film was weak. Colin Firth never overplayed his part. For Colin Firth fans, he appears nude in several scenes. Ian Holmes was very good as a corrupt priest who advises Firth. Donald Pleasence wins the award for highly professional acting in a poorly developed story. Pleasence plays a aged lawyer who outsmarts and outmaneuvers Colin Firth in the courtroom.

Idiotic story with good acting - gets a 3 in my book.
